Output 66f0d25ca2a9a0bf6564af0bb36841a173830b91b3ebaa00a4dfedcb6d2df64a:22

value
21500
script pubkey
OP_0 OP_PUSHBYTES_32 245041f82f8ba8083cad849db8a6a49ceaf3637a86e95423f1bc5fcdc7a2e5e5
address
bc1qy3gyr7p03w5qs09dsjwm3f4ynn40xcm6sm54ggl3h30um3azuhjsg9ugs6
transaction
66f0d25ca2a9a0bf6564af0bb36841a173830b91b3ebaa00a4dfedcb6d2df64a
confirmations
31955
spent
true